They transfer the points from their account to yours after payment is made. If you use a trusted payment method with insurance there shouldn't be too many issues if the seller is a "nigerian prince" or something like that.
 
As its been said before that buying or selling points are against QF's terms and conditions and could have both the seller and the buyers QFF accounts cancelled.

I wouldn't take my chance especially knowing QF are aware of people selling points on ebay.
